🤖 Salesforce CEO confirms 4,000 layoffs ‘because I need less heads’ with AI

Salesforce’s Marc Benioff didn’t sugarcoat it - AI’s doing the heavy lifting now. Roughly half of customer support work is automated, which... well, translated into 4,000 jobs gone. His rationale? Brutally straightforward: fewer heads needed. It’s an efficiency story, sure - but also, a bit of a gut-punch.

🏛 Microsoft accelerates AI adoption for the U.S. government

Microsoft just inked a federal deal to roll out Copilot and other AI tools across U.S. agencies. It’s less “AI overlords in Washington” and more like - your local bureaucrat now has an upgrade. Think paperwork meets productivity software with a dash of smart.

🎓 AI and Humanity in Campus Convocation

At Northeastern University’s convocation, President Joseph Aoun dubbed the Class of 2029 the first true “AI generation.” His speech drifted between poetic and practical - urging students to figure out where human agency ends and AI autonomy begins. “You’ll shape it - or it’ll shape you.” A little sci-fi, a lot of truth.

📱 AI Mobiles on the Rise

Global smartphone sales nudged up just 1% this year (to 1.24 billion units), but the twist? AI-powered phones are gaining serious ground. By 2029, they’re expected to own 70% of the market. So yeah, your next phone might low-key outthink your 11th grade math teacher.

🎤 IIT-Kanpur AI Summit Launches

In India, IIT-Kanpur kicked off “Samanvay 2025,” a big corporate-meets-academia AI summit. CM Yogi Adityanath opened the event, where startups, researchers, and giants like TCS converged. There was even an MoU signing - kind of like a business handshake dressed in academic robes.
